Page 1 of 2 1 2 LastLast
Results 1 to 15 of 18

SEOURLs manuell auslesen

This is a discussion on SEOURLs manuell auslesen within the Deutsch forums, part of the General Discussion category; Hallo zusammen. Ich möchte gerne die SEOURLs irgendwo auslesen um in einem neu geschriebenen Modul für Joomla Forenthemen zu verlinken. ...

  1. #1
    Junior Member
    Real Name
    rene
    Join Date
    Feb 2008
    Posts
    17
    Liked
    0 times

    SEOURLs manuell auslesen

    Hallo zusammen.

    Ich möchte gerne die SEOURLs irgendwo auslesen um in einem neu geschriebenen Modul für Joomla Forenthemen zu verlinken. Bei SEO in Joomla stehen die SEOURLs in einer db Tabelle. Wo kann ich die URLs in vbSEO auslesen, eine Tabelle gibts da ja nicht oder?

    Gruß
    René

  2. #2
    Senior Member mabe38's Avatar
    Real Name
    Martin Behrsing
    Join Date
    Jan 2008
    Posts
    109
    Liked
    0 times
    versuchs mal mit diesem Modul
    Modul - Lasttopics vBulletin und IBF 1.3
    Modul - Lasttopics vBulletin und IBF 1.3 - Joomla CMS Support Forum

    wie es aussieht kannst du hier sehen (rechte Seite)
    ErwerbslosenForum Deutschland
    Gruß Martin

  3. #3
    Junior Member
    Real Name
    rene
    Join Date
    Feb 2008
    Posts
    17
    Liked
    0 times
    Hallo mabe38,

    danke für den Tipp, aber leider vermutlich nicht das was ich suche.
    Ich habe ja ein eigenes Modul geschrieben und habe auch die Titel der Forenbeiträge ausgelesen. Ich will diese nun mit den jeweiligen SEO Links verlinken. Weiss aber nicht wo ich die SEO Links finden kann.

    Gruß
    René

  4. #4
    Senior Member mabe38's Avatar
    Real Name
    Martin Behrsing
    Join Date
    Jan 2008
    Posts
    109
    Liked
    0 times
    Dann mach es doch über ein rs-feed

  5. #5
    Junior Member
    Real Name
    rene
    Join Date
    Feb 2008
    Posts
    17
    Liked
    0 times
    Vielleicht sollte ich noch ein wenig den Hintergrund klar machen. Ich habe eine Joomla-Seite mit News. Abhängig von der News-Kategorie sollen aus der gleichnamigen Foren-Kategorie die letzten 3 Forenthemen ausgelesen und in einem bestimmten Format dargestellt werden. Da ich aber nicht mit dem Standard-Link (showthread.php?...) sondern mit einer sprechenden URL arbeiten möchte, würde mich interessieren wo vbSEO die URLs speichert. Kann ich die abhängig von einer Thread-ID irgendwie auslesen?

    Bei Joomla SEO kann ich einfach nach einer ContentID in der db suchen und dann die passende sefurl auslesen.

  6. #6
    Senior Member mabe38's Avatar
    Real Name
    Martin Behrsing
    Join Date
    Jan 2008
    Posts
    109
    Liked
    0 times
    hier muss ich leider auch passen.

  7. #7
    Junior Member
    Real Name
    rene
    Join Date
    Feb 2008
    Posts
    17
    Liked
    0 times
    Ich setz das nochmal in Englisch rein, vielleicht weiss es einer der Angelsachsen!

  8. #8
    Junior Member
    Real Name
    rene
    Join Date
    Feb 2008
    Posts
    17
    Liked
    0 times
    $threadurl = vbseo_thread_url_row($threadrow, $pagenum);
    Ich denke das ist die Funktion die ich brauche, aber was bedeutet das hier?
    where $threadrow is
    array(
    'threadid'=>xxx,
    'title'=>xxx,
    ....
    );
    Wie sieht der komplette SQL aus und was ist pagenum?

  9. #9
    Junior Member
    Real Name
    rene
    Join Date
    Feb 2008
    Posts
    17
    Liked
    0 times
    Ich habs mal so getestet:

    //SEO Test
    $abfragestring = "SELECT * FROM bb_thread WHERE threadid = 282";
    $result = mysql_query($abfragestring);

    if($result)
    {
    include_once 'forum/includes/functions_vbseo.php';
    vbseo_startup();
    while($row = mysql_fetch_array($result))
    {
    $threadrow = array("title"=>$row[0],
    "firstpostid"=>$row[1],
    "lastpostid"=>$row[2],
    "lastpost"=>$row[3],
    "forumid"=>$row[4],
    "pollid"=>$row[5],
    "open"=>$row[6],
    "replycount"=>$row[7],
    "hiddencount"=>$row[8],
    "deletedcount"=>$row[9],
    "postusername"=>$row[10],
    "postuserid"=>$row[11],
    "lastposter"=>$row[12],
    "dateline"=>$row[13],
    "views"=>$row[14],
    "iconid"=>$row[15],
    "notes"=>$row[16],
    "visible"=>$row[17],
    "sticky"=>$row[18],
    "votenum"=>$row[19],
    "votetotal"=>$row[20],
    "attach"=>$row[21],
    "similar"=>$row[22]);

    $threadurl = vbseo_thread_url_row($threadrow, 1);

    echo $threadurl;
    }
    }
    Das ist das Ergebnis:

    a/-a.html
    Nicht wirklich was ich wollte. Was hab ich falsch gemacht?

  10. #10
    Senior Member
    Real Name
    Philipp Herbers
    Join Date
    Sep 2005
    Location
    Meppen, Germany
    Posts
    8,436
    Liked
    0 times
    Hey,

    laße mir bitte deine Lizenz-URL zukommen. Du wirst momentan nicht als Kunde anerkannt.

    Thema vorerst geschlossen

  11. #11
    Senior Member
    Real Name
    Philipp Herbers
    Join Date
    Sep 2005
    Location
    Meppen, Germany
    Posts
    8,436
    Liked
    0 times
    Thread wieder geöffnet.

    Entschuldige die Unanehmlichkeiten

  12. #12
    Junior Member
    Real Name
    rene
    Join Date
    Feb 2008
    Posts
    17
    Liked
    0 times
    Irgendjemand eine Ahnung woran es haken könnte?

  13. #13
    Senior Member
    Real Name
    Philipp Herbers
    Join Date
    Sep 2005
    Location
    Meppen, Germany
    Posts
    8,436
    Liked
    0 times
    Hey Rene,

    diesen Tipp hast du ausprobiert?

  14. #14
    Junior Member
    Real Name
    rene
    Join Date
    Feb 2008
    Posts
    17
    Liked
    0 times
    Hmmm, hab ich überlesen. ich prüf das mal...

  15. #15
    Junior Member
    Real Name
    rene
    Join Date
    Feb 2008
    Posts
    17
    Liked
    0 times
    Habs jetzt so getestet:

    //SEO Test
    $abfragestring = "SELECT * FROM bb_thread WHERE threadid = 282";
    $result = mysql_query($abfragestring);

    if($result)
    {
    include_once 'forum/includes/functions_vbseo.php';
    vbseo_startup();
    while($row = mysql_fetch_assoc($result))
    {
    $threadrow = array("title"=>$row[0],
    "firstpostid"=>$row[1],
    "lastpostid"=>$row[2],
    "lastpost"=>$row[3],
    "forumid"=>$row[4],
    "pollid"=>$row[5],
    "open"=>$row[6],
    "replycount"=>$row[7],
    "hiddencount"=>$row[8],
    "deletedcount"=>$row[9],
    "postusername"=>$row[10],
    "postuserid"=>$row[11],
    "lastposter"=>$row[12],
    "dateline"=>$row[13],
    "views"=>$row[14],
    "iconid"=>$row[15],
    "notes"=>$row[16],
    "visible"=>$row[17],
    "sticky"=>$row[18],
    "votenum"=>$row[19],
    "votetotal"=>$row[20],
    "attach"=>$row[21],
    "similar"=>$row[22]);

    $threadurl = vbseo_thread_url_row($row, 1);

    echo $threadurl;
    }
    }
    Das kam raus

    a/282-a.html
    Klappt irgendwie nicht.

Page 1 of 2 1 2 LastLast

Tags for this Thread

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•